Barcelona champions as Real Madrid held by Espanyol

Barcelona are champions of Spain after Real Madrid were held 1-1 by Espanyol yesterday.

It was win or bust for Madrid with only a victory sufficient to keep the title race alive for another 24 hours with Barcelona playing Atletico Madrid on Sunday.

Given Jose Mourinho's side came into the match with nine wins and a draw in their last 10 games, anything other than three points for Real seemed unlikely.

However, they were disjointed and off the pace in the first half which was dominated by Espanyol, who were unfortunate to only have a one-goal lead courtesy of Christian Stuani's 23rd-minute strike.

Hector Moreno incorrectly had a goal disallowed as Real appeared to have one eye on next Friday's Copa del Rey final against Atletico Madrid.

However, the introduction of Cristiano Ronaldo was followed moments later by Gonzalo Higuain's 58th-minute equaliser.
